Berberine, a compound extracted from plants like goldenseal and barberry, has garnered attention for its role in glucose regulation. Research suggests that berberine may enhance insulin sensitivity and reduce glucose production in the liver, thereby helping to maintain normal blood sugar levels. In some clinical studies, berberine has shown comparable efficacy to metformin, a standard medication used for managing type 2 diabetes.
Cinnamon extract is another prominent ingredient in GlycoMute. This spice has been used for centuries not only for its flavor but also for its purported health benefits. Studies indicate that cinnamon can improve insulin sensitivity and may have a positive effect on fasting blood glucose levels. However, the research is mixed, and it’s essential to consider the form and dosage when assessing its effectiveness.
Alpha-lipoic acid (ALA) is a powerful antioxidant that the body produces naturally. It’s known to play a pivotal role in energy metabolism and can enhance the body’s ability to respond to insulin. Some research suggests that ALA may also help alleviate symptoms of neuropathy often experienced by individuals with diabetes. However, more research is needed to fully understand its long-term effects and whether it could interact with other medications.
Gymnema sylvestre is a herb traditionally used in Ayurvedic medicine, primarily for its ability to suppress sugar absorption in the intestines. Some studies have shown that gymnema can lead to a decrease in sugar cravings and may help lower blood sugar levels. Its safety profile appears favorable, but as with all supplements, individual responses may vary.
